• 0 Posts
  • 2 Comments
Joined 8 days ago
cake
Cake day: June 8th, 2025

help-circle
  • I don’t really know what’s stopping someone from creating 100 alt accounts without private voting though?

    nothing, but at least they can be identified and taken down. it hasn’t been too long ago that i banned 346 accounts involved in such a scheme, and if these accounts had been using piefed’s private voting, they would have been much harder to identify and separate from real users. as a result, this likely have had a much higher chance for false positives catching real users. activity beyond votes alone is very useful to isolate these abusive accounts. for example, a real account will frequently have a range of legitimate comments and those won’t just look like LLM garbage posting. there can also be other patterns, like similar/same usernames across instances. there was another case not that long ago where I banned around 80 accounts using the same name on many different instances, one per instance, to boost votes on one of those accounts.

    The real problem is that an instance is allowing these 100 alt accounts to sign up and manipulate votes

    there is no easy way to prevent people from creating a bunch of alts. there are various options that can be done to detect creation of multiple accounts, and piefed also has some features to help detecting with that, but there is only so much you can do without this also becoming a privacy nightmare with device fingerprinting etc. it’s not without reason that a lot of larger services with community functionality will prompt you to attach a phone number and/or using invasive fingerprinting measures to prevent people from creating a bunch of accounts or evading bans.


  • while true voting privacy would be great to achieve, as long as votes have meaning there need to be methods for tracking and dealing with abuse of them. if you achieve true vote privacy, there is no way to stop someone from creating 100 alt accounts to just downvote everything that person doesn’t like, including automatically voting on new content by selected users, without anyone being able to stop them. 100 downvotes are easily enough to bury new content and ensure it won’t reach the popular feeds where it’s more likely to gain more votes.

    we have already removed private votes from piefed.world and i know that there is at least one other instance considering the same. it might be tolerable when you’re on the trusted instances list of a piefed instance and still see the original voters, but this also means that instances will have to start negotiating with other instances whether they will be marked as trusted by them. i know there is at least one admin already looking into options for flat out rejecting piefed’s “private” votes and just dropping them when they federate to them, stopping them from impacting any ranking on their instance or communities hosted on their instance.